Report on November Digital Classicist Wiki sprint
One of the most successful DC wiki edits: many pages were updated, over 200 edits;
Decisions made about changes - epigraphy and palaeography categories split;
PL has list of projects to add to DC wiki - PL to add to spreadsheet;
Future sprint to review things that haven’t changed for years?
EFES standing agenda item
https://github.com/EpiDoc/EFES/issues/57: issue with some symbols in EpiDoc stylesheets?
GB suggests, in sequence: (i) comment out the 4 plane-2 unicode symbols from the EFES branch of stylesheets; (ii) merge glyph-branch into EpiDoc Stylesheets; (iii) fix the relationship between Stylesheets and EFES
